Does Kat's Custom Fit Engine Block Heater Have A Thermostat Or Does It Stay On When Plugged In

Question:
Is there permanent heating when its plugged ? If I leave a car for entire night with a heater plugged in. Is it going to consume electricity all the time or just partly?

Expert Reply:
The Kat's Heaters Custom Fit Engine Block Heater, part # KH11479, is not designed with a thermostat.
There would be power to the heater when it is plugged in and it does not have an auto shut-off.
